RTX is a global aerospace and defense company.
What You Will Do- Serve as the primary liaison for resolving production obstacles and supplier issues, including those on the Critical Supplier List for electrical, mechanical, and energetic assemblies.
- Lead supplier audits (RESA and PPV) to ensure compliance with RTX standards and drive manufacturing process improvements, quality, and efficiency.
- Provide technical support to cross-functional teams (CPT, OCE, Program Managers) for technical alignment, issue resolution, and failure investigations, including root cause analysis and corrective actions.
- Collaborate with suppliers to develop action plans, analyze performance data, and implement continuous improvement initiatives while ensuring compliance with RTX policies and regulatory requirements.
- Mentor and be mentored within Raytheon’s strong culture of professional development; assignments may require domestic and international travel.
- Typically requires a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Science, Physics, Mathematics, or a related STEM degree and a minimum of 12 years’ prior relevant experience
- Strong knowledge of manufacturing processes and supply chain principles with experience conducting audits, specifically RESA and PPV.
- Experience as a technical leader on a complex subsystem using problem-solving and critical-thinking skills with the ability to quickly identify and address production obstacles.
- Proficiency in data analysis and reporting tools (e.g., Excel, SAP, or similar tools).
- Ability to work in a fast paced, dynamic environment with time-critical requirements and competing priorities using strong interpersonal and communication skills to effectively collaborate with peers, suppliers, production support organizations, program leadership, other engineering disciplines, manufacturing organizations, and customers.
